Arm Prosthetics: A Beacon of Innovation Arm prosthetics have come a long way since the early days of wooden peg legs and hook hands. Today, individuals have access to cutting-edge prosthetic devices that mimic the natural movements of a human arm. Bionic arms, for example, are equipped with sensors and microprocessors that enable users to perform complex tasks with precision and ease. Myoelectric prostheses use the electrical signals generated by muscles to control the movements of the prosthetic limb, offering a more intuitive and responsive experience for the user. These technological advancements not only enhance the functionality of prosthetic arms but also empower individuals to regain independence and redefine their capabilities. Business Closure in the Arm Prosthetics Industry Despite the progress in arm prosthetics technology, businesses in the industry may still face challenges that lead to closure. Factors such as changes in market demand, increased competition, regulatory hurdles, and economic downturns can all contribute to the decision to close a prosthetics business. Additionally, the high costs associated with research and development, manufacturing, and distribution can strain the financial health of a company, especially if sales do not meet expectations. In some cases, external factors such as public health crises or natural disasters can also impact the viability of a prosthetics business. Strategies for Business Closure and Finishing When the decision to close a prosthetics business is inevitable, it is essential to have a well-thought-out plan in place to ensure a smooth transition and minimize the impact on employees, customers, and stakeholders. Here are some strategies for gracefully finishing a prosthetics business: 1. Communication: Transparent and timely communication with employees, customers, suppliers, and partners is crucial during the closure process. Providing clear information about the reasons for closure, timeline, and next steps can help build trust and mitigate uncertainty. 2. Employee Support: Prioritize the well-being of employees by offering resources such as career counseling, resume support, and severance packages. Maintaining open lines of communication with staff and involving them in the transition process can help ease the impact of closure. 3. Customer Transition: Develop a plan for fulfilling outstanding orders, providing customer support, and transferring business relationships to ensure a seamless transition for clients. Consider partnering with other prosthetics companies or referring customers to alternative providers for continued care. 4. Financial Planning: Work closely with financial advisors and legal counsel to navigate the financial aspects of closure, including settling debts, liquidating assets, and addressing tax obligations. Develop a detailed budget and timeline for winding down operations to avoid any unexpected financial burdens. 5. Legacy Preservation: Preserve the legacy of the prosthetics business by documenting its history, achievements, and innovations. Consider donating equipment, research findings, or intellectual property to academic institutions or nonprofit organizations to benefit future research and development efforts in the field.
